HV Capital is a venture capital firm founded in 2000 that backs European digital companies from early stage through growth, with portfolio companies including Upvest, Isar Aerospace, Flinn.ai, Qontext, Hades Mining, Ferroelectric Memory Company, and AMI Labs. Its website says it invests in “exceptional founders” and serves technology startups and scaleups, including financial-services infrastructure such as Upvest’s securities API for financial institutions. The firm’s team page lists more than 60 experts and names founding partners Christoph Jung and Sven Achter, alongside investment professionals including Rainer Märkle, David Kuczek, Barbod Namini, Lina Chong, Felix Klühr, Maxi Pethö-Schramm, Jan Miczaika, Laura Seifert, Ann-Christin Stiehl, Said Haschemi, Manal Belaouane, Frederic Kost, Luisa Textor, Jack McGuinness, Christian Saller, Alexander Joël-Carbonell, Mina Mutafchieva, Fabian Gruner, Jannis Fett, Emma Ubrig, Lucian Rilling, Frazier Christie, and Vincent Coon. HV Capital says it has nine fund generations and about €2.8 billion under management. Its public site does not clearly state a headquarters city or a recent fundraising round.
